The authorities of Jammu and Kashmir is constructing the primary ever freight terminal, to be able to enhance freight transportation and warehousing services.

The preliminary mission price is Rs one hundred fifty crore whilst the State Industrial Development Corporation (SIDCO) has allocated land for the mission, the J&K Industries and Commerce Department wrote on its Twitter handle.
